"When there are brick repairs over the years—where windows are added or removed, front stairs are added, or outdoor elements like lighting or planters are added—sometimes the bricks are hard to match," says Amy Wax, architectural color consultant and creator of the Color911 App. By painting it, homeowners can easily update the look and create a cohesive design aesthetic.
